TOMAR CONTROL (Perú)

Get ready for an explosive night of raw punk energy as Tomar Control takes center stage at Moor Beer. All the way from Perú, Tomar Control has built a fierce reputation for their powerful, fast-paced hardcore sound, unapologetic lyrics, and commanding stage presence.

Hailing from Lima, iTC! are an all-girl, ardently vegan, feminist and progressive straight edge hardcore ball of fury. They’ve been front, line and centre in advocating for progressive causes in South America. And they think the hardcore scene is a catalyst for positive change.

This is their first time headlining in the UK - Expect passion, sweat, community, and pure punk adrenaline.
